ပုဂ္ဂလိက သိုလဟောင်ရာနေရာမျာသ ပေါက်ကဌာသခဌင်သနဟင့် NPM အခဌေခံအဆောက်အအုံမျာသသို့ ဝင်ရောက်ခဌင်သတို့ကို ဖဌစ်စေသည့် GitHub ကို တိုက်ခိုက်ခဲ့သည်။

GitHub သည် Heroku နဟင့် Travis-CI ဝန်ဆောင်မဟုမျာသအတလက် ထုတ်လုပ်ထာသသော အပေသအယူခံရသော OAuth တိုကင်မျာသကို အသုံသပဌု၍ သီသသန့်သိုလဟောင်ရာမျာသမဟ ဒေတာဒေါင်သလုဒ်လုပ်ရန် ရည်ရလယ်သည့် တိုက်ခိုက်မဟုတစ်ခုအတလက် သုံသစလဲသူမျာသအာသ သတိပေသခဲ့သည်။ တိုက်ခိုက်မဟုအတလင်သ၊ Heroku PaaS ပလပ်ဖောင်သနဟင့် Travis-CI စဉ်ဆက်မပဌတ်ပေါင်သစည်သမဟုစနစ်အတလက် သိုလဟောင်ရာနေရာမျာသသို့ ဝင်ရောက်ခလင့်ကို ဖလင့်ထာသသည့် အဖလဲ့အစည်သအချို့၏ သီသသန့်သိုလဟောင်ရာမျာသမဟ ဒေတာမျာသ ပေါက်ကဌာသခဲ့ကဌောင်သ သတင်သရရဟိပါသည်။ သေဆုံသသူမျာသထဲတလင် GitHub နဟင့် NPM ပရောဂျက်တို့ ပါဝင်သည်။

တိုက်ခိုက်သူမျာသသည် NPM ပရောဂျက်အခဌေခံအဆောက်အအုံတလင်အသုံသပဌုသည့် Amazon Web Services API ကိုဝင်ရောက်ရန် သော့ကို GitHub သိုလဟောင်ရုံမျာသမဟ ထုတ်ယူနိုင်ခဲ့သည်။ ရရဟိလာသောသော့သည် AWS S3 ဝန်ဆောင်မဟုတလင် သိမ်သဆည်သထာသသည့် NPM ပက်ကေ့ဂျ်မျာသသို့ ဝင်ရောက်ခလင့်ပဌုထာသသည်။ GitHub သည် NPM repositories သို့ ဝင်ရောက်ခလင့် ရရဟိသော်လည်သ၊ ၎င်သသည် ပက်ကေ့ဂျ်မျာသကို မလမ်သမံပဌင်ဆင်ခဌင်သ သို့မဟုတ် အသုံသပဌုသူအကောင့်မျာသနဟင့် ဆက်စပ်နေသော ဒေတာကို ရယူခဌင်သမပဌုခဲ့ကဌောင်သ GitHub မဟ ယုံကဌည်သည်။ GitHub.com နဟင့် NPM အခဌေခံအဆောက်အညမျာသသည် သီသခဌာသဖဌစ်သောကဌောင့်၊ တိုက်ခိုက်သူမျာသသည် ပဌဿနာရဟိသော တိုကင်မျာသကို မပိတ်ဆို့မီ NPM နဟင့် ဆက်စပ်မဟုမရဟိသော အတလင်သပိုင်သ GitHub သိုလဟောင်မဟုမျာသ၏ အကဌောင်သအရာမျာသကို ဒေါင်သလုဒ်လုပ်ရန် အချိန်မရဟိခဲ့ကဌောင်သလည်သ မဟတ်သာသရပါသည်။

တိုက်ခိုက်သူမျာသသည် AWS API ၏သော့ကို အသုံသပဌုရန် ကဌိုသစာသပဌီသနောက် ဧပဌီလ 12 ရက်နေ့တလင် တိုက်ခိုက်မဟုကို တလေ့ရဟိခဲ့သည်။ နောက်ပိုင်သတလင် Heroku နဟင့် Travis-CI အပလီကေသရဟင်သတိုကင်မျာသကို အသုံသပဌုသည့် အခဌာသအဖလဲ့အစည်သအချို့တလင် အလာသတူတိုက်ခိုက်မဟုမျာသကို မဟတ်တမ်သတင်ခဲ့သည်။ သက်ရောက်မဟုရဟိသော အဖလဲ့အစည်သမျာသကို အမည်မဖော်သော်လည်သ တစ်ညသချင်သသတိပေသချက်မျာသကို သက်ရောက်မဟုရဟိသော သုံသစလဲသူမျာသအာသလုံသထံ ပေသပို့ထာသပါသည်။ Heroku နဟင့် Travis-CI အပလီကေသရဟင်သမျာသကို အသုံသပဌုသူမျာသသည် ကလဲလလဲချက်မျာသနဟင့် ပုံမဟန်မဟုတ်သော လုပ်ဆောင်ချက်မျာသကို ဖော်ထုတ်ရန် လုံခဌုံရေသနဟင့် စာရင်သစစ်မဟတ်တမ်သမျာသကို ပဌန်လည်သုံသသပ်ရန် တလန်သအာသပေသပါသည်။

တိုက်ခိုက်သူမျာသလက်သို့ တိုကင်မျာသ မည်သို့မည်ပုံ ကျရောက်သည်ကို ရဟင်သရဟင်သလင်သလင်သမသိရသေသသော်လည်သ GitHub သည် ကုမ္ပဏီ၏ အခဌေခံအဆောက်အအုံဆိုင်ရာ အပေသအယူတစ်ခုကဌောင့် ၎င်သတို့ကို ရရဟိခဲ့ခဌင်သမဟုတ်ကဌောင်သ GitHub မဟ ယုံကဌည်သည်၊ အဘယ်ကဌောင့်ဆိုသော် ပဌင်ပစနစ်မျာသမဟ ဝင်ရောက်ခလင့်အတလက် တိုကင်မျာသကို GitHub ဘက်တလင် သိမ်သဆည်သမထာသသောကဌောင့်၊ အသုံသပဌုရန် သင့်လျော်သော မူရင်သပုံစံ။ တိုက်ခိုက်သူ၏ အပဌုအမူကို ခလဲခဌမ်သစိတ်ဖဌာခဌင်သဖဌင့် ပုဂ္ဂလိက သိုလဟောင်ရာနေရာမျာသ၏ အကဌောင်သအရာမျာသကို ဒေါင်သလုဒ်လုပ်ရခဌင်သ၏ အဓိကရည်ရလယ်ချက်မဟာ အခဌေခံအဆောက်အည၏ အခဌာသအစိတ်အပိုင်သမျာသကို တိုက်ခိုက်ရန်အတလက် အသုံသပဌုနိုင်သည့် access keys ကဲ့သို့သော ၎င်သတို့ထဲတလင် လျဟို့ဝဟက်ဒေတာပါဝင်မဟုကို ခလဲခဌမ်သစိတ်ဖဌာရန်ဖဌစ်နိုင်ဖလယ်ရဟိကဌောင်သ၊ .

source: opennet.ru

မဟတ်ချက် Add